Table 1.

Description of Questions

VariableQuestionResponse Options (5 Point Likert Scale)
BurnoutTo what degree have you experienced:Not at all to extremely
During the past two weeks I have felt emotionally exhausted at work.
BurnoutTo what degree have you experienced:Not at all to extremely
During the past two weeks my job has contributed to me feeling less sensitive to others’ feelings/emotions
Traumatic stressTo what degree have you experienced:Not at all to extremely
During the COVID-19 crisis, how much exposure to death or threat of death did you perceive for yourself or your loved ones, or through witnessing it in others, or through repeatedly hearing the extreme adverse details?
Changing prioritiesBecause of the COVID-19 Pandemic, I changed my priorities about what is important in life*Strongly disagree to strongly agree
R-factorBased on your work-life experience over the past year, to what extent are you contemplating the following over the next two years?
ReduceReduce your clinical work effort (e.g., fewer hours of patient care).Strongly disagree to strongly agree
RestrictRestrict scope of practice (e.g., do less of some specific aspect of your work).Strongly disagree to strongly agree
RerouteReroute your career away from patient care (e.g., research, administration, etc.).Strongly disagree to strongly agree
RelocateRelocate, seek a new place to work.Strongly disagree to strongly agree
RetireRetire from or quit clinical medicine.Strongly disagree to strongly agree
Re-engage**Re-engage with colleagues to improve work-life well-being in your field.Strongly disagree to strongly agree
Redesign**Redesign your practice or your workflow to improve work-life well-being.Strongly disagree to strongly agree
R5: “Composite R” of first 5 R-factors that correlateTotal score of Reduce, Restrict, Re-route, Relocate, Retire
  • Notes. *“Agree (4)” and “strongly agree (5)” were scored as present for each R-factor.

  • **Reverse coded because they do not represent withdrawal from clinical care.
